我是否可以编写一段代码,以便在Android下载完成时收到通知,并且能够对此事件执行一些自定义操作?
答案 0 :(得分:1)
下载......什么?
如果您使用自己的代码(HttpUrlConnection
或HttpClient
)下载,则知道下载完成的时间。
如果您使用WebView
并想知道何时加载了该页面,则可以使用WebViewClient
通知该事件。
如果用户正在使用浏览器应用程序或第三方浏览器,则通常无法在下载完成时“收到通知”。如果您被设置为该MIME类型的处理程序,并且用户选择在ACTION_VIEW
活动中打开该文件,那么您的活动将会“启动”。